An conversation involving histaminergic and opioidergic methods within the CNS was suggested approximately 30 yrs ago, by way of an observation that morphine administration resulted in the release of histamine and its enhanced turnover in the periaqueductal grey (Nishibori, Oishi, Itoh, & Saeki, 1985), suggesting that analgesia made by opioids might be affiliated with the stimulation of histamine receptors with the supraspinal degree. You can also find knowledge suggesting that ligands of histamine receptors may possibly modulate the analgesic action of opioids; nonetheless, the positioning and manner of this interaction vary concerning the spinal or supraspinal level, and depend on the subtype of histamine receptor involved (Mobarakeh et al., 2002; Mobarakeh et al., 2006; Mobarakeh, Takahashi, & Yanai, 2009). Particularly, a number of studies throughout the last two decades has proven that in H1, H2, or H3 receptor‐KO mice, morphine‐induced antinociception was appreciably augmented in comparison towards the wild‐kind controls in products of acute pain. H1 receptor‐KO mice confirmed a lessened spontaneous nociceptive threshold since they responded to appreciably decrease pain stimuli in comparison to their controls (Mobarakeh et al.

Researchers have just lately determined and succeeded in synthesizing conolidine, a pure compound that shows assure for a potent analgesic agent with a more favorable basic safety profile. Even though the actual mechanism of motion continues to be elusive, it is actually now postulated that conolidine could possibly have various biologic targets. Presently, conolidine has become demonstrated to inhibit Cav2.2 calcium channels and raise The provision of endogenous opioid peptides by binding to your a short while ago recognized opioid scavenger ACKR3. Although the identification of conolidine as a potential novel analgesic agent presents an additional avenue to handle the opioid crisis and regulate CNCP, even more reports are required to comprehend its system of motion and utility and efficacy in running CNCP.

The neurochemistry of your destroyed axons might be altered as a result of initiations of advanced reaction upon compression, stretching, or transaction of your periphery nerves, followed by a spontaneous hyper-excitability on the location. In the course of neuropathic pain, nociceptors display a dynamic expression of ion channels, for instance Nav channels. In reality, Nav channels are the foremost channels in regulation of your neuronal excitability, initiation and propagation of your action potentials.

CGRP is widely produced in both of those central and peripheral nervous systems; having said that, it is generally located in the first afferent nerves. Being a direct by-product from the DRG, CGRP is located in the DH on the spinal cord and linked with the conduction of noxious stimulation [fifty seven].

Investigate on conolidine is limited, but the number of experiments available show that the drug holds assure for a attainable opiate-like therapeutic for chronic pain. Conolidine was initial synthesized in 2011 as Section of a study by Tarselli et al. (sixty) The first de novo pathway to artificial generation found that their synthesized form served as successful analgesics in opposition to Serious, persistent pain within an in-vivo design (60). A biphasic pain product was used, where formalin Option is injected right into a rodent’s paw. This brings about a primary pain reaction promptly following injection along with a secondary pain response twenty - forty minutes right after injection (sixty two).
